description | OBJECTIVES: There is a little evidence for the TRH test criteria in the diagnosis of Central Hypothyroidism (CeH). Therefore, we investigated the significance of the TRH test for Central Hypothyroidism due to Non-Functional Pituitary Adenoma. METHODS: 107 cases of Non-functional pituitary adenoma (NFPA) in Gunma University Hospital Neurosurgery and Toranomon Hospital Intercerebral Pituitary Surgery, between 2007 to 2020 are studied. Subjects divided into CeH group (n = 19) with FT4 below the reference value and a normal group (n = 88). Serum TSH level was determined before (basal-TSH value) and 30, 60, 120 minutes after TRH administration. Peak-TSH value, delayed and prolonged responses were analyzed. A peak-TSH occurring at 60 minutes or later was considered as a delayed response. If 120-minutes TSH value to peak-TSH value ratio is equal to or higher than 0.6 was considered as a prolonged response. RESULTS: The basal-TSH was higher in the CeH group than in the normal group (median 2.7 vs. 1.5μIU/mL) (p <0.01). There was no difference between two groups, in both 30-minute value and the peak value. Delayed response occurred in 10/19 (53%) in the CeH group, and 18/88 (20%) in the normal group (p < 0.01). Prolonged response occurred at a higher rate of 15/19 (79%) in the CeH group, while in 23/88 (26%) in the normal group (p <0.01). AUC was maximum when prolonged response (120-minute value to peak value ratio) is equal to or lower than 0.65. CONCLUSION: In central hypothyroidism due to Non-Functional Pituitary Adenoma, the basal-TSH value does not usually decrease, but rather be higher value within the reference range. 30-minute value or peak value was not useful in diagnosis, yet the prolonged response was more significant. Central Hypothyroidism in Non-Functional Pituitary Adenoma, can be diagnosed with sensitivity of 79% and specificity of 78% when the 120-minute value to peak value ratio is equal to or lower than 0.65.
